作为一名资深前端开发专家,我拥有全面的技术栈和丰富的实战经验,专注于高性能、高可用的现代Web应用与跨平台开发。以下是我的核心能力概述:
核心技术栈
Web开发:精通React、Vue.js等主流框架,擅长SSR(Next.js/Nuxt.js)、微前端架构及性能优化(如Lighthouse满分实践)。
跨端开发:熟练使用React Native 开发高性能App
小程序生态:深入微信/支付宝小程序、Uniapp、Taro多端开发,具备从0到1上架和迭代经验。
全栈能力:基于Node.js(Express/Koa/NestJS)搭建BFF层或全栈应用,熟悉RESTful/GraphQL接口设计。
运维与DevOps:掌握Docker容器化、CI/CD(Jenkins/GitLab CI)、Nginx配置及阿里云/腾讯云服务部署,保障系统稳定性。
项目经验
曾主导电商、SaaS平台及物联网项目,擅长复杂业务逻辑的前端工程化实现(状态管理、Webpack优化),并通过监控(Sentry/ELK)和自动化测试(Jest/Cypress)提升代码质量。
我的技术追求是 “用架构思维写前端代码”,平衡开发效率与长期可维护性。期待通过技术解决业务痛点,创造极致用户体验。
1. 低代码可视化平台(React + Node.js 全栈)
角色:前端负责人
技术栈:React + Ant Design + Monaco Editor + Node.js(NestJS)
亮点:
设计动态表单渲染引擎,支持拖拽生成复杂业务表单,节省开发时间60%。
实现可视化逻辑编排功能,通过DSL解析将用户操作转为可执行代码,覆盖80%后端CRUD场景。
集成代码沙箱,支持实时预览和导出React/Vue代码,提升平台灵活性。
成果:内部落地3个中后台系统,减少重复开发人力70%。
2. 电商小程序(Taro 多端)
角色:核心开发者
技术栈:Taro + 微信云开发
亮点:
基于Taro实现一套代码同时发布微信/支付宝/抖音小程序,兼容性达95%。
优化小程序首屏加载(分包+预渲染),Lighthouse性能评分从45提升至82。
设计优惠券秒杀高并发方案,通过WebSocket+本地缓存降低服务器压力。
成果:上线3个月DAU突破50万,获平台“优质体验应用”认证。
3. 前端工程化体系(Monorepo + DevOps)
角色:工程化Lead
技术栈:pnpm + Turborepo + GitHub Actions + Docker
亮点:
设计Monorepo解决方案,统一管理10+业务项目,依赖安装速度提升70%。
落地自动化流水线:代码规范(ESLint)、单元测试(Jest)、镜像构建(Docker)全流程集成。
开发CLI工具链,支持一键生成组件模板/页面脚手架,团队效率提升50%。
成果:标准化流程覆盖全部门,新人上手时间缩短至1天。
4. 物联网中台(Vue3 + Node.js 运维)
角色:全栈开发
技术栈:Vue3 + TypeScript + Node.js(Express) + MQTT
亮点:
开发设备实时监控大屏,通过WebSocket+MQTT协议支持10万级设备并发通信。
设计动态权限中台,支持RBAC模型与数据权限隔离,满足多租户需求。
使用Docker Swarm实现服务集群部署,通过Prometheus+Grafana监控运维。
成果:系统稳定性达99.99%,客户交付效率提升40%。
介绍: x书文档包含: 协同文档、协同表格、多维表格、在线 ppt、文本绘图、思维导图、画板等等办公套件 技术栈:Vue3 + TypeScript + Node.js(BFF层) + 飞书OpenAPI + 后端服务 我负责: 我作为表格、多维表格、文本绘图、画板、
作为核心前端工程师,我深度参与xx 闪购业务开发,负责用户端核心链路的技术实现与性能优化: 多端开发:主导小程序(微信/美团)及H5页面的开发,基于Taro+React实现跨端复用,保障双端交互一致性,提升交付效率40%; 极致性能优化: 通过虚拟列表+Lazy